![前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告_第1頁](http://file4.renrendoc.com/view5/M01/06/01/wKhkGGYg1P6AWvMiAAIlZxlY81Y338.jpg)
![前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告_第2頁](http://file4.renrendoc.com/view5/M01/06/01/wKhkGGYg1P6AWvMiAAIlZxlY81Y3382.jpg)
![前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告_第3頁](http://file4.renrendoc.com/view5/M01/06/01/wKhkGGYg1P6AWvMiAAIlZxlY81Y3383.jpg)
![前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告_第4頁](http://file4.renrendoc.com/view5/M01/06/01/wKhkGGYg1P6AWvMiAAIlZxlY81Y3384.jpg)
![前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告_第5頁](http://file4.renrendoc.com/view5/M01/06/01/wKhkGGYg1P6AWvMiAAIlZxlY81Y3385.jpg)
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告《前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告》篇一前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告引言隨著互聯(lián)網(wǎng)技術(shù)的快速發(fā)展,前端開發(fā)在軟件開發(fā)過程中占據(jù)了越來越重要的地位。前端技術(shù)的發(fā)展不僅提升了用戶體驗(yàn),也促進(jìn)了業(yè)務(wù)的創(chuàng)新和增長。本畢業(yè)設(shè)計(jì)旨在探討如何運(yùn)用最新的前端技術(shù),結(jié)合實(shí)際業(yè)務(wù)需求,開發(fā)一個(gè)高效、用戶友好的Web應(yīng)用程序。項(xiàng)目背景在互聯(lián)網(wǎng)+的時(shí)代背景下,企業(yè)對(duì)于在線業(yè)務(wù)的依賴程度日益加深。為了在競爭激烈的市場中脫穎而出,企業(yè)需要提供一個(gè)能夠快速響應(yīng)用戶需求、操作簡便、視覺體驗(yàn)良好的Web平臺(tái)?;诖耍卷?xiàng)目聚焦于開發(fā)一個(gè)面向電子商務(wù)領(lǐng)域的動(dòng)態(tài)前端管理系統(tǒng),以滿足企業(yè)對(duì)于高效管理、數(shù)據(jù)分析和用戶體驗(yàn)的多重需求。技術(shù)選型在項(xiàng)目開發(fā)中,我們選擇了React作為前端框架,因?yàn)樗哂懈咝У男阅芎拓S富的生態(tài)圈。同時(shí),我們采用了Redux作為狀態(tài)管理工具,確保了應(yīng)用狀態(tài)的一致性和可預(yù)測性。在數(shù)據(jù)層,我們使用了GraphQL作為數(shù)據(jù)查詢語言,它能夠提供更靈活的數(shù)據(jù)獲取方式。此外,我們還利用了Webpack進(jìn)行模塊化管理和代碼打包,以及使用ES6+語法來提高代碼的簡潔性和可讀性。項(xiàng)目架構(gòu)設(shè)計(jì)在架構(gòu)設(shè)計(jì)上,我們采用了經(jīng)典的MVC模式,將應(yīng)用分為模型(Model)、視圖(View)和控制器(Controller)三個(gè)部分。模型層負(fù)責(zé)處理數(shù)據(jù)邏輯,視圖層負(fù)責(zé)展示UI界面,控制器層則負(fù)責(zé)協(xié)調(diào)用戶交互和數(shù)據(jù)處理。此外,我們還設(shè)計(jì)了一個(gè)中間件層,用于處理跨域資源共享(CORS)、數(shù)據(jù)緩存和異常處理等通用邏輯。用戶界面設(shè)計(jì)在界面設(shè)計(jì)方面,我們遵循了MaterialDesign的設(shè)計(jì)原則,確保了界面的簡潔性和一致性。我們?cè)O(shè)計(jì)了多種組件,包括導(dǎo)航欄、側(cè)邊欄、表單、圖表等,以滿足不同業(yè)務(wù)場景的需求。同時(shí),我們還注重了響應(yīng)式設(shè)計(jì),確保應(yīng)用在不同的設(shè)備上都能有良好的顯示效果。功能實(shí)現(xiàn)本項(xiàng)目實(shí)現(xiàn)了以下幾個(gè)核心功能:△用戶管理:包括用戶的注冊(cè)、登錄、權(quán)限設(shè)置等?!魃唐饭芾恚褐С稚唐返纳霞?、下架、編輯和查詢。△訂單管理:提供訂單的創(chuàng)建、修改、取消和查詢功能。△數(shù)據(jù)分析:利用圖表展示銷售數(shù)據(jù)、用戶行為等關(guān)鍵指標(biāo)?!飨到y(tǒng)設(shè)置:管理員可以對(duì)系統(tǒng)進(jìn)行配置,如主題切換、郵件設(shè)置等。項(xiàng)目測試與部署在測試階段,我們采用了單元測試、集成測試和端到端測試等多種測試方式,以確保應(yīng)用的穩(wěn)定性和健壯性。在部署方面,我們使用了持續(xù)集成(CI)和持續(xù)部署(CD)pipeline,實(shí)現(xiàn)了自動(dòng)化的代碼構(gòu)建、測試和部署流程。總結(jié)與展望通過本項(xiàng)目的實(shí)踐,我們不僅掌握了最新的前端技術(shù),還深入理解了前端開發(fā)在軟件開發(fā)中的重要地位。未來,隨著用戶需求的不斷變化和技術(shù)的發(fā)展,前端開發(fā)將繼續(xù)面臨新的挑戰(zhàn)。我們相信,通過持續(xù)的學(xué)習(xí)和實(shí)踐,能夠不斷推動(dòng)前端技術(shù)的發(fā)展,為用戶帶來更加出色的體驗(yàn)。結(jié)論前端項(xiàng)目畢業(yè)設(shè)計(jì)不僅是對(duì)學(xué)生學(xué)習(xí)成果的檢驗(yàn),也是對(duì)實(shí)際開發(fā)能力的鍛煉。通過本項(xiàng)目,我們不僅掌握了前端開發(fā)的基本技能,還學(xué)會(huì)了如何將理論知識(shí)應(yīng)用于實(shí)際項(xiàng)目。在未來的職業(yè)生涯中,我們將繼續(xù)保持對(duì)技術(shù)的熱情,不斷探索和創(chuàng)新,以滿足不斷變化的市場需求。《前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告》篇二前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告尊敬的評(píng)審老師,您好!感謝您審閱我的前端項(xiàng)目畢業(yè)設(shè)計(jì)報(bào)告。在過去的幾個(gè)月里,我投入了大量的時(shí)間和精力,完成了這個(gè)基于React框架的電子商務(wù)平臺(tái)前端開發(fā)項(xiàng)目。以下我將詳細(xì)介紹項(xiàng)目的背景、目標(biāo)、設(shè)計(jì)思路、實(shí)現(xiàn)過程、測試結(jié)果以及總結(jié)與展望。項(xiàng)目背景隨著互聯(lián)網(wǎng)技術(shù)的發(fā)展,電子商務(wù)已經(jīng)成為人們生活中不可或缺的一部分。本項(xiàng)目旨在開發(fā)一個(gè)功能完備、用戶體驗(yàn)友好的電子商務(wù)平臺(tái)前端,以滿足現(xiàn)代消費(fèi)者在線購物的高標(biāo)準(zhǔn)需求。項(xiàng)目目標(biāo)項(xiàng)目的核心目標(biāo)是為用戶提供一個(gè)直觀、響應(yīng)迅速的購物環(huán)境,同時(shí)確保平臺(tái)的可擴(kuò)展性和易維護(hù)性。為此,我們選擇了React作為前端框架,因?yàn)樗軌蛴行У貥?gòu)建大型、動(dòng)態(tài)的Web應(yīng)用程序。設(shè)計(jì)思路在設(shè)計(jì)前端界面時(shí),我們注重了以下幾點(diǎn):△用戶體驗(yàn):確保界面的直觀性和易用性,減少用戶的操作難度。△性能優(yōu)化:通過代碼分割、懶加載等技術(shù)提高頁面加載速度?!鹘M件化:采用React的組件化思想,使代碼更加模塊化,便于維護(hù)和更新?!黜憫?yīng)式設(shè)計(jì):確保頁面在不同的設(shè)備上都能有良好的顯示效果。實(shí)現(xiàn)過程項(xiàng)目的主要實(shí)現(xiàn)步驟如下:1.需求分析:明確平臺(tái)的功能需求,確定關(guān)鍵的用戶流程。2.技術(shù)選型:選擇React作為前端框架,Redux負(fù)責(zé)狀態(tài)管理,Axios處理接口請(qǐng)求。3.架構(gòu)設(shè)計(jì):設(shè)計(jì)項(xiàng)目的目錄結(jié)構(gòu),規(guī)劃組件和頁面布局。4.開發(fā)與集成:編寫前端代碼,實(shí)現(xiàn)各個(gè)功能模塊,并與后端服務(wù)集成。5.測試與調(diào)試:進(jìn)行單元測試和集成測試,確保代碼的質(zhì)量和穩(wěn)定性。測試結(jié)果在測試階段,我們進(jìn)行了以下測試:△功能測試:確保每個(gè)功能都能按照設(shè)計(jì)要求正常工作。△性能測試:在不同的網(wǎng)絡(luò)環(huán)境和設(shè)備上測試平臺(tái)的響應(yīng)速度?!骷嫒菪詼y試:驗(yàn)證平臺(tái)在主流瀏覽器和設(shè)備上的兼容性。測試結(jié)果表明,平臺(tái)達(dá)到了預(yù)期的性能指標(biāo),并且在主流瀏覽器中表現(xiàn)良好??偨Y(jié)與展望通過這個(gè)項(xiàng)目,我不僅掌握了React框
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 單位續(xù)簽合同申請(qǐng)書
- 自我鑒定申請(qǐng)書
- 2025年02月武漢市某事業(yè)單位工作人員筆試歷年典型考題(歷年真題考點(diǎn))解題思路附帶答案詳解
- 檢驗(yàn)報(bào)告申請(qǐng)書
- 2025年02月德宏州事業(yè)單位考試公開招聘隨軍家屬(6人)筆試歷年典型考題(歷年真題考點(diǎn))解題思路附帶答案詳解
- 起訴執(zhí)行申請(qǐng)書
- 醫(yī)學(xué)項(xiàng)目申請(qǐng)書
- 學(xué)生留校申請(qǐng)書
- 2025年01月金華事業(yè)單位公開招聘永康市政務(wù)服務(wù)管理辦公室工作人員公開招聘1人筆試歷年典型考題(歷年真題考點(diǎn))解題思路附帶答案詳解
- 2025年條牛仔布項(xiàng)目可行性研究報(bào)告
- 2025年業(yè)務(wù)員工作總結(jié)及工作計(jì)劃模版(3篇)
- 必修3《政治與法治》 選擇題專練50題 含解析-備戰(zhàn)2025年高考政治考試易錯(cuò)題(新高考專用)
- 二零二五版電商企業(yè)兼職財(cái)務(wù)顧問雇用協(xié)議3篇
- 課題申報(bào)參考:流視角下社區(qū)生活圈的適老化評(píng)價(jià)與空間優(yōu)化研究-以沈陽市為例
- 2025江西吉安市新廬陵投資發(fā)展限公司招聘11人高頻重點(diǎn)提升(共500題)附帶答案詳解
- 深圳2024-2025學(xué)年度四年級(jí)第一學(xué)期期末數(shù)學(xué)試題
- 2024-2025學(xué)年成都市高新區(qū)七年級(jí)上英語期末考試題(含答案)
- 《中南大學(xué)模板》課件
- 廣東省深圳市南山區(qū)2024-2025學(xué)年第一學(xué)期期末考試九年級(jí)英語試卷(含答案)
- T-CSAC 004-2024 軟件供應(yīng)鏈安全要求測評(píng)方法
- T-CISA 402-2024 涂鍍產(chǎn)品 切口腐蝕試驗(yàn)方法
評(píng)論
0/150
提交評(píng)論